The problem I need to solve is this: I am simulating a methanation reaction, and based on the composition of the inlet gas and the temperature (280°C), I need to calculate the composition and pressure of the outlet gas! CO H2 H2O CO2 N2+Ar CH4 32.00 37.00 0.0005 24.00 3.95 2.50 Pressure: atmospheric pressure. I conducted the calculations using a fixed-bed reactor, selected a Conversion Rwactor reactor, and applied the SRK equation. However, when performing the calculations, for the heat capacities of multiple gases, only the CP value for CO can be set as a parameter; the heat capacities of the other gases cannot be set. Additionally, errors occurred during operation, as the data for multiple components were incomplete, making it impossible to carry out the calculations!
